5 Terms Obesity and Overweight Obesity is excessive fat accumulation in adipose tissue to the extent that it can affect health When a person is "overweight", it means that they have more body fat than they need for their body to function. Weight ranges are greater than what is generally considered healthy for a given height Such ranges of weight increase the likelihood of certain diseases and health problems.

7 Measuring Obesity

8 Body Mass Index (BMI) Calculated from a person's weight and height. Reliable indicator of body fatness for most people. Inexpensive & easy-to-perform screening for weight categories that may lead to health problems. Does not measure body fat directly, but correlates to direct measures of body fat like; – Skin fold thickness – underwater weighing – dual energy x-ray absorptiometry (DXA) – alternative for direct measures of body fat.

9 Obesity classification. Obesity is further divided into three separate classes, with Class III obesity being the most extreme of the three. Obesity classBMI (kg/m 2 ) Class I30.0- 34.9 Class II35.0-39.9 Class III (Extreme Obesity) ≥ 40.0 With a BMI of:You are considered: Below 18.5Underweight 18.5 - 24.9Healthy Weight 25.0 - 29.9Overweight 30 or higherObese CDC, NHLBI

11 Obesity Assessment Increased body weight does not always equate to increased body fat. For example, a professional football player could weigh 260 pounds and be six feet tall with no excess fat, just increased lean body mass.

12 Mortality Data and BMI The mortality data is U - or J -shaped conformation in relation to weight distribution. Notable racial spectrum Ideal BMI for Asians is substantially lower than that for Caucasians. For subjects with severe obesity (BMIs ≥40), life expectancy is reduced by as much as 20 years in men and by about 5 years in women. Coexisting obesity and smoking are associated with even greater risks than these alone for premature mortality.

17 BMI and Body Fat At the same BMI, women tend to have more body fat than men. At the same BMI, older people, on average, tend to have more body fat than younger adults. Highly trained athletes may have a high BMI because of increased muscularity rather than increased body fatness.

18 Abnormal Fat Distribution Upper body subcutaneous fat is a marker for intra-abdominal fat in men and women. Men accumulate upper body fat. Women can accumulate upper & lower body fat

19 Measuring Body Fat Fat depots can be measured with skin-fold calipers. Males: Upper Chest, Upper Abdomen Female: Triceps, Lower Abdomen, Thighs Waist Circumference: While standing place a tape measure just above the hipbones; after breathing out. Risk of heart disease and diabetes mellitus increases in Males: > 40 inches (western Setting) > 35 inches (Asians) Females: > 35 inches (Western Setting) > 31 inches (Asians)

20 Obesity & Overweight in Children & Adolescents Overweight is defined as a BMI at or above the 85th percentile and lower than the 95th percentile for children of the same age and sex. Obesity is defined as a BMI at or above the 95th percentile for children of the same age and sex. 1

21 Obesity in Children & Adolescence Children and particularly adolescents who are obese have a high probability of growing to be adults who are obese. Obesity epidemic is expected in next decades Adolescent obesity poses a serious risk for severe obesity during early adulthood,

22 Correlation: BMI and Adverse health Overall morbidity and mortality increases exponentially at a calculated BMI of greater than 30. At any given BMI women have a greater percent body fat than men, so other methods are also needed to assess body fat clinically.

26 Obesity prevalence: Global 250 million people (~ 7% of the world) are obese. Overweight rate is 2-3 times more of obesity Socioeconomic status (SES) and prevalence of obesity are negatively correlated in developed countries Correlation between SES and Obesity is reversed in many undeveloped countries

27 Obesity prevalence: International The prevalence of obesity is increasing world wide MONICA study from Europe reports that 15% of men and 22% of women are obese in Europe Malaysia, Japan, Australia, New Zealand, and China detailed obesity epidemic in the past 2-3 decades. Middle Eastern countries; show a disturbing trend, with alarming levels of obesity often exceeding 40% and particularly worse in women than in men.

28 Epidemiology of Obesity in USA About 100 million adults in the United States are at least overweight or obese. 35% of women and 31% of men older than 19 years are obese or overweight. 20-25% of children are either overweight or obese, Prevalence is greater in some minority groups Obesity management costs about $100 billion / year, without the costs of various commercial dietary and weight-loss programs.

35 Causes of Obesity Primarily Dietary intake Physical Inactivity Eating patterns Eating environment Food availability Food packaging Fast food linked to increased adiposity Some Secondary Causes Hypothyroidism Cushing’s Syndrome Hypothalamic Obesity Polycystic Ovarian Syndrome Growth Hormone deficiency Oral Contraceptives Pregnancy related Genetic Syndromes Medication Related Eating Disorder

37 Genetic reasons for obesity A mutant gene A defective gene to produce Leptin ; a satiety hormone that influences the appetite control in hypothalamus Role of mutant genes in defective receptor action is being studied

38 Causes of Obesity A defective ob gene causes inadequate leptin production. Thus, the brain receives an under assessment of body’s adipose stores and urge to eat. In addition to deficient leptin production, scientists also propose the possibility of defective receptor action (via a leptin receptor molecule on brain cells), which increases a person’s resistance to satiety.

39 Causes of Obesity Characteristics of fast food linked to increased adiposity: – Higher energy density – Greater saturated fat – Reduced complex carbohydrates & fiber – Reduced fruits and vegetables.

40 Consequences of obesity Increase in morbidity & mortality rates. Reduced longevity in next few decades Increased risk and duration of lifetime disability. Obesity in middle age group is associated with poor indices of quality of life at old age. Ref: Insurance databases & large cohort studies from the Framingham and NHANES studies (USA)

41 Obese Syndrome Components Glucose intolerance Insulin resistance Dyslipidemia Type 2 diabetes Hypertenision Elevated plasma leptin concentration Increased visceral adipose tissue Increased risk of CHD & some cancers

42 Factors associated with obesity modulate morbidity and mortality Age of onset of obesity Duration of obesity, Severity of obesity, Amount of central adiposity, Other co-morbidities, Gender Level of cardio-respiratory fitness.

44 Approach to Obesity at Clinical level A full history with a dietary inventory and an analysis of the subject's activity level. Screening questions to exclude depression Screening for eating disorders as 30% of patients suffer from them Determine any co-morbidities; Exclude the possible and rare secondary causes Requirements of treatment and belief to fulfill Behavior assessment for readiness Family support, time and financial considerations

45 Approach at community level Empowering parents, and caregivers Healthy foods in schools & restaurants Access to healthy affordable food Avenues for physical activity (www.letsmove.gov)www.letsmove.gov Safe neighborhoods; playgrounds, parks Physical education in schools/child care facilities Encourage breast feeding Farmers markets; local fruits and vegetables available Any barriers considered
